Output 3ecd39a75b9814f57fe8e5f17fdc9e4fef3e85dcc365cd8fda96d51eea518eb1:0

value
51698289
script pubkey
OP_0 OP_PUSHBYTES_20 c735de858881de009d2da27076ed8381692740fa
address
ltc1qcu6aapvgs80qp8fd5fc8dmvrs95jws86l5cf83
transaction
3ecd39a75b9814f57fe8e5f17fdc9e4fef3e85dcc365cd8fda96d51eea518eb1
spent
true